BEWARE!!! DO NOT BOOK TIGER BEACH WITH NEIL WATSON They are unprofessional, negligent and crooks!!
We booked through our resort in Grand Bahamas with Neil Watson on 12/5/22. We were told to meet at the West End marina at 8am for a departure of no later than 8:30am. The crew was 2hrs 45 mins late. We didn’t leave the dock until after 11:15am. The crew was unapologetic and rude!!! No extra O rings nor tanks on board. 6 out of 16 tanks were leaking from the valve and we were forced to use leaking tanks or not dive the 2nd dive. 4 tanks were under 2200 PSI.
We were rushed to go back in for our 2nd dive with only 10 mins on the surface (all divers had been diving all week with multiple dives per day). Box lunches were served after our 2nd dive now it’s after 5pm. On our way back boat broke down twice and didn’t start back up on the 2nd time. We were drifting for over 10 minutes until they finally anchored (very unsafe). Neil Watson was on the phone with Captain Kev instructing him on what to do to the engine. During that time he said loud and clear on speaker to the entire crew and divers, he apologized and would give a full refund to the divers. Everyone heard it on the boat. Even the captain said “You guys heard that!” We all said YES! We all finally made it back to the dock around 8:30pm.
So the next day we called about our refund and to no surprise Neil Watson denied ever saying he would give a refund to all the divers. You could only imagine how upset everyone was to hear that he clearly lied to all of us.
We are currently disputing the charge with our bank as I have the video saved from him stating the refund while providing light to the captain inside the engine compartment. I came to Bimini for the sole purpose of scuba diving with great hammerheads, and Neal Watson’s Bimini Scuba Center did not disappoint. They were worth every penny I spent, and one of the best dive shops I’ve been to in the Caribbean! A few things to point out:
• Professionalism - good equipment and quick to make an adjustment if something was wrong or if something extra was needed. I am a novice scuba diver with just over 50 dives who is still learning to adjust his air consumption, and any time I requested a tank with a bit more air (even for shallower dives, just to put my mind at ease) they were happy to oblige.
• Personalities - everyone was happy, positive, helpful, and made every dive a wonderful experience.
• Dive sites - the hammerhead alley dives were amazing (I did 2 with Dive Ninja Expeditions and 1 with Neal Watson’s Scuba Center directly), turtle rocks were great, shark arena was superb (so many black-tipped reef sharks around us at all times!), and Sherice M was a lot of fun to explore. The cage dive with bull sharks (right off the dock at the resort) was incredible as well.
• Sea life I saw on the trip - great hammerheads, tiger shark, nurse sharks, moray eels, turtles, black-tipped reef sharks, sting rays, and a plethora of marine life.
